Transaction 35468d6e6fe121651fb9183e97f86c417df9e99de013e0d30ea245a786f0ac21

1 Input
2 Outputs
  • 35468d6e6fe121651fb9183e97f86c417df9e99de013e0d30ea245a786f0ac21:0
  • value  118125
    address  3HfEGqAjrQTpi37wbtvDUQbNChDP7YcYS4
  • 35468d6e6fe121651fb9183e97f86c417df9e99de013e0d30ea245a786f0ac21:1
  • value  8724907
    address  34XUxRakdB11mrfsDV4wA5fCPuXCaxuuFF